The federal government finally got the power to negotiate prescription drug prices. Last week, the list of the first 10 drugs negotiated by Medicare for the American public got released, and their price tags are a lot lower. Dr. Abdul El-Sayed takes a look at the list, and talks about what this negotiation shows us about the potential to expand healthcare accessibility and fight for Medicare for All.
